1. sayfa (Toplam 1 sayfa)

Makro komutları ile , 32Bits-UINT

Gönderilme zamanı: Pzt Oca 20, 2025 8:13 am
gönderen Ali Güleç
esselamu aleyküm.. hmi makro 32bit matematiksel işlem yapcam. lakin şöyle bir not düşülmüş
※Uyarı: Eğer 16Bits-UINT dışında veri türleri kullanmanız gerekiyorsa, 【Etiket Kütüphanesi】nde bulunan taqs setini kullanmalısınız ve bu, Script içinde kullanıldığında tanınacaktır; kullanılmayan etiketler 16Bit-UINT işlemleriyle kullanılacaktır.
tam anlayamadım, etiket kütüpanesnden tag eklyorum ama makrodan secemyorum. script mefhumunuda açablirseniz..teşekkürler..

Re: Makro komutları ile , 32Bits-UINT

Gönderilme zamanı: Pzt Oca 20, 2025 8:48 am
gönderen Volkan
Merhaba

Bu, 16Bit-UINT adresleri makro içerisinde direkt olarak kullanabileceğiniz anlamına gelir.
resim_2025-01-20_114039672.png
resim_2025-01-20_114039672.png (46 KiB) 1978 kere görüntülendi

Ancak bunun dışındaki formatları kullanmak istiyorsanız Etiket Kütüphanesinden etiketler oluşturmak zorundasınız. Aşağıdaki görselde 32bit seçildiğinde artık "cihaz" sekmesinin olmadığını görebilirsiniz.
resim_2025-01-20_114128282.png
resim_2025-01-20_114128282.png (33.51 KiB) 1978 kere görüntülendi
Örneğin 32bit-FLOAT değerleri toplayalım. Öncelikle Etiket Kütüphanesinde yeni etiketler oluşturun.
resim_2025-01-20_114523995.png
resim_2025-01-20_114523995.png (22.39 KiB) 1978 kere görüntülendi
Ardından makroyu açın ve etiketleri tanımlayın.
resim_2025-01-20_114620171.png
resim_2025-01-20_114620171.png (40.23 KiB) 1978 kere görüntülendi
ASCII formatındaki değişkenleri matematik işlemlerinde kullanamazsınız.